A bag contains 8 green marbles, 16 red marbles, 3 white marbles, and 3 black marbles. What is the probability of drawing a white
fomenos
There is a 10% (1/10) chance of drawing a white marble out of the bag.

Altogether, there are 30 marbles in the bag (8 + 16 + 3 + 3 = 30)

<span>3 of the marbles are white. That makes the probability of drawing a white marble 3 out of 30, or 1/10 or 10%.</span>

Find the flux of the following vector fields across the given surface with the specified orientation. You may use either an expl
BlackZzzverrR [31]

The tetrahedron passes through the intercepts (5, 0, 0), (0, 2, 0), and (0, 0, 10). Parameterize the surface (call it \Sigma) by

\vec r(u,v)=(1-v)\langle5,0,0\rangle+v\left((1-u)\langle0,2,0\rangle+u\langle0,0,10\rangle\right)

\vec r(u,v)=\langle5(1-v),2(1-u)v,10uv\rangle

with 0\le u\le1 and 0\le v\le1. Take the normal vector to \Sigma to be

\vec r_v\times\vec r_u=\langle20v,50v,10v\rangle

Then the flux of \vec F(x,y,z)=\langle x,y,z\rangle across \Sigma is

\displaystyle\iint_\Sigma\vec F\cdot\mathrm d\vec S=\int_0^1\int_0^1\langle5(1-v),2(1-u)v,10uv\rangle\cdot\langle20v,50v,10v\rangle\,\mathrm du\,\mathrm dv

=\displaystyle\int_0^1\int_0^1100v\,\mathrm du\,\mathrm dv=\boxed{50}
